yeah was bloody heavy work /emoticons/smile.png . little disappointment my tds is now reading 001 after only 250/300 litres. is this normal?

yer it is normal if the system has been left without any water running, after a barrel it might go back down, people still use it upto 010ppm, if it goes up to hi, just let a few lts run off before you put it in ur barrels

 
my tds has risin too 003 only haf about 400 litres through my resin. how often do people change here resin?

 
i personaly change resin when it hits 002ppm, but thats just me. thisway if anyone does complain i know its not due to the water. but most use it up 010ppm.

 
could be poor resin. what brand are you using?

if you dont flush for a few minutes before putting it through resin this can cause resin not to last so long, leaving it standing without water going through it can also cause resin to go quicker too.

 
yes it has, but only when you turn the pump on, i find this isnt always long enough, so i built in 2 taps into my system so that i can shut off the water going to resin and then turn other tap on and let water run out from there longer to give a better flush.

other way to do it is to turn pump on, then when it finishes it flush, turn it off then back on again for it to flush again,

 
my pump is running all the time. are you saying it flushes when i first switch it in. if so for how long does it flush. . ypu have the same ro as me bud?

 
when the pump is first turned on it sounds a high pitch pumping noise then after about 10-20 seconds the tone drops to a deep one that sounds like its struggling.

the high pitch noise is the sound of the system flushing, you will notice that there is a lot of water coming out of the waste then after 10-20 seconds the waste water drops and a bit less is coming out.
